A patient undergoing treatment for epilepsy is admitted, whose blood sample for assessment of phenytoin levels is to be sent to laboratory. Which vacutainer should be used for collecting the blood sample?

Appeared in: RML Lucknow - 2021

Explanation

  • Phenytoin level is a therapeutic drug monitoring (TDM) test that requires a serum sample for analysis.
  • The Red cap vacutainer is a plain tube containing no anticoagulant, allowing blood to clot and produce serum.
  • This prevents interference from additives found in other tubes, ensuring an accurate measurement of the drug concentration.

Why Other Options Were Wrong

  • Option A: The Blue cap vacutainer contains sodium citrate, an anticoagulant. It is used to collect plasma for coagulation studies like PT and aPTT, not for serum chemistry or TDM.
  • Option B: The Grey cap vacutainer contains potassium oxalate (an anticoagulant) and sodium fluoride (a glycolysis inhibitor). It is specifically designed for glucose and lactate testing.
  • Option D: The Yellow cap vacutainer can contain either SPS for blood cultures or a serum separator gel (SST). The gel in SST tubes can adsorb certain drugs, including phenytoin, leading to falsely low and inaccurate test results.

Clinical Relevance
  • Nursing practice connection: Use the key finding related to Phlebotomy tube selection for therapeutic drug monitoring (Phenytoin) to guide bedside assessment, documentation, and the next nursing action.
  • Correct tube selection is a critical nursing responsibility to ensure sample integrity and prevent diagnostic errors, repeat phlebotomy, and delays in treatment.
  • For phenytoin, which has a narrow therapeutic index (10-20 µg/mL), an accurate blood level is essential for dose adjustments to maintain efficacy and avoid toxicity.
  • Nurses must document the exact time of the blood draw and the time of the last dose to allow for proper interpretation of the results (e.g., trough vs. peak level).
